In the Companion Bible there is an interesting discussion on the subject of astrology. For those of you who have this
particular Bible, you can find it in appendix 12, "The Stars Also." Gen. 1:14-19 tells Yahweh’s purpose for creating
the heavenly bodies. One of these purposes is "for Signs." Those who understand these signs are enlightened by
them. Those who do not may well be "dismayed" by them. Jer. 10:2. The stars are numbered and named by
Yahweh. There are twelve signs of the Zodiac, called "the stars" in Gen. 37:9, (eleven of which bowed down to
Joseph’s, the twelth).
The twelve "signs" go back to the foundation of the world. Jewish tradition, preserved by Josephus, assures us that
this Bible astronomy originated with Adam, Seth, and Enoch. In Gen. 11:4, concerning the Tower of Babel, the
original ("may reach unto", which is in italics, has been wrongly supplied) reads "his top with the heavens." These
words, doubtless, refer to the signs of the Zodiac, pictured at the top of the Tower, like the Zodiacs in the Temples
of Denderah, and Esneh in Egypt. I will get to more of this in the next newsletter.
Sagittarius is a mutable fire sign, ruled by Jupiter, and is the 9th sign of the Zodiac, from November 22 to December
21. Its key phrase is "I see." This phrase comes from these people’s ability to see the future by their understanding
of current trends of thought and their keen insights, which border on prophecy.
This is the sign of honesty and straightforwardness represented by the arrow flying swiftly to its goal. But there is a
downside to these traits. These people do not have a subtle approach to life. They will often jump to conclusions
without getting all the facts. If one associates with Sagittarians, he had best grow a thick skin because he will hear
the undiluted truth. They can be ruthless with their enemies.
Sagittarians love travel, freedom and excitement through adventure. The best line of work for them is one where
they can use their creativity.
Capricorn is a cardinal earth sign, ruled by Saturn, and is the 10th sign of the Zodiac, from December 22 to January
19. Its key phrase is "I use."
Capricorns have a need to make something of themselves. They are neat and methodical in their work and tend to
be slave drivers at home. The symbol for this sign is the mountain goat, thus they are steady and surefooted. They
love law and order, and as an earth sign, everything must make sense to them.
These move up in the world by alternating security and ambition as their goals. They desire money, because
Capricorn is a long-lived sign. This need for security can make them stingy and at times greedy.
They are old when they are young and young when they are old. As a child they may be in poor health, but once
they pass the early years they can live to a ripe old age.
